Responsibilities

  • Scheduling, high-volume patient interaction and collaborative team duties;
  • Act as the key point of contact for patients visiting the clinic by welcoming them to the clinic, maintaining a safe and welcoming environment, and answering their questions.
  • Handle phone calls, return messages, and answer email and chat correspondence in a professional and efficient manner.
  • Collaborate with clinic staff and clinic leadership for patient escalations and for special requests with the goal of meeting patients’ unique needs.
  • Schedule high volume in-clinic appointments and surgical appointments, including for offsite surgeries and procedures.
  • Make reasonable efforts including calls, SMS, and email contact with clients needing recall examinations, missed appointments rescheduled, or follow up appointments.
  • Contact referral patients in a timely manner to schedule appointments.
  • Collaborate with ENT Specialists for special appointment requests.
  • Provide patients with necessary information for appointments and procedures to ensure a positive patient experience, including parking options, clinic-specific information and access points, estimated appointment durations, and any required.
  • Maintain relationships with referring physicians’ offices.
  • Book diagnostic appointments and submit referrals
  • Perform high volume call-ahead reminders
  • Maintain patient files, both virtually and physically.
  • File patient records and code files.
  • Process forms, medical letters, reports, charts, and files in the appropriate systems.
  • Order supplies for the clinic, including office supplies, personal protective equipment, and medical equipment.
  • Operate general office equipment including fax machines, scanning machines, phone systems, computers, and printers; collaborate with IT as necessary for troubleshooting and repair requirements.
  • Handle and sort mail and packages (ingoing and outgoing).
  • Use the EMR (electronic medical record) system to enter patient information; keep accurate records within the EMR for reporting and compliance.
